Hazelnuts: waiting for flower counts amid economic chaos

March 5, 2026 at 10:13 AM , Der AUDITOR
Play report as audio

ORDU. In Turkey, the economic turmoil caused by the US and Israeli war with Iran has direct implications for hazelnuts. Ferrero’s rejections have been replaced with free market supplies. The initial flower counts will shape price dynamics in the next few weeks.

Economic turmoil due to Iran war with direct impact

Markets have tumbled in Turkey, the stock market is down, and the currency is under great devaluation pressure with the ongoing war in Iran. Fuel prices surged on Wednesday, which will put further pressure on production and transportation costs. Reports issued by Reuters and Bloomberg indicate that Turkey has reactivated the fuel tax mechanism to mitigate the impact of rising oil prices on consumers. In effect, the government has reduced the Special Consumption Tax (SCT).
